Output 50fa86c2552ba5774536dd3fdd19368e3426fb5cc0ab54d3c5f1d46d63bd3122:3

value
129887
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 57c65a0f533b0cf65598e0704945e182ad09478c OP_EQUALVERIFY OP_CHECKSIG
address
1917QQzaFcNAoLHpMDFWVedam4BdtgYjzH
transaction
50fa86c2552ba5774536dd3fdd19368e3426fb5cc0ab54d3c5f1d46d63bd3122
spent
true